T-Bay Holdings Inc. to set up Tech-Support Center in
Shenzhen
SHANGHAI, China, Jan. 22 /Xinhua-PRNewswire-FirstCall/ --
T-Bay
Holdings Inc. (OTC Bulletin Board: TBYH) today announced that
Sunplus
Shenzhen Tech- Support Center will be established in February
to provide
more convenience and prompt service to our customers.
The Center, located in NongYuan Street, FuTian District, will
take up
approximately 125 square meters. It's expected it will house
25-30
engineers, half of whom will come from Shanghai and balance
from Shenzhen.
Preparations have been underway as scheduled.
Xiaofeng Li said, ''More than half of our customers, both in
terms of
number and sales revenue, manufacture in Shenzhen and the
nearby region,
which is a traditional electronics manufacturing center in
China. We
believe it is necessary to set up a Tech-Support Center in
Shenzhen to
support the fast growth of our design service business. We
expect the
establishment of the Tech-Support Center in Shenzhen will
enable us to
provide prompt services to our existing customers and attract
new customers
in the near future.''
About T-Bay Holdings Inc.
T-BAY conducts its mobile phone design business through its
95% owned
subsidiary, Shanghai SunPlus Communication Technology Co.,
Ltd.
("SunPlus"). Established in October 2002, SunPlus is a
Sino-foreign joint
venture providing total solution and full-range design
services to leading
mobile handset brand owners in China. The broad spectrum of
services that
SunPlus provides include overall product design, mechanical
design, module
architecture design, software design, prototype production,
product
testing, manufacturing and after-sale technical support. The
Company
currently has a staff of 160, comprised mostly of engineers
and software
programmers.
SunPlus develops its mobile phone modules based mainly on the
chipset
platform provided by SKYWORKS. Currently, major customers of
SunPlus
include CECT, Panda Electronics and Siemens Mobile.
SunPlus was jointly formed by Wise Target International
Limited, Amber
Link International Limited and Shanghai Fanna Industrial
Product Design
Co., Ltd. Wise Target and Amber Link are 100% subsidiaries of
T-BAY
Holdings, Inc. and they altogether hold 95% shareholding in
SunPlus.
